Michigan Saves: Financing Energy-efficiency for Business, Residential and Non-profits
Todd O’Grady, a Michigan Saves authorized contractor (Auditor No. 02038016) based in Howell, MI, will present an overview of Michigan Saves programs, the process, how to get started, and a question & answer session.
Michigan Saves is a nonprofit dedicated to making energy improvements easier for all Michigan energy consumers. To accomplish this, Michigan Saves makes affordable financing and other incentives available through grants and partnerships with private sector lenders. The organization also authorizes and monitors a network of contractors and recognizes those with advanced training. Its current portfolio includes programs for residential and commercial customers, in support of energy efficiency, geothermal, and solar PV projects.

About Building Science Energy Services |
With headquarters in Grand Rapids, Michigan, Building Science Energy Services (BSES) will provide services to State agencies implementing Home Performance with Energy Star Programs, Implementation Contractors, Utilities, Contractors and Homeowners to improve the nation's energy efficiency and energy consumption programs.
![]() |
About Building Science Academy |
Based in Grand Rapids, Michigan, Building Science Academy is a privately held training school that specializes in training energy auditors, raters, and contractors for energy and weatherization performance standards.
